summaryrefslogtreecommitdiffstats
path: root/package/x11r7
diff options
context:
space:
mode:
authorBernd Kuhls <bernd.kuhls@t-online.de>2014-04-15 07:07:26 +0200
committerThomas Petazzoni <thomas.petazzoni@free-electrons.com>2014-04-15 23:16:02 +0200
commit8813aa2f898986262aac44979af45b7a22bb2b20 (patch)
treeb9a96d369346b621fab23404914cdd21701eb0c7 /package/x11r7
parentdeaab1032d5a390a10dc83edf9dac8a10fcd2a7e (diff)
downloadbuildroot-8813aa2f898986262aac44979af45b7a22bb2b20.tar.gz
buildroot-8813aa2f898986262aac44979af45b7a22bb2b20.zip
xserver_xorg-server: Compile fix for mips64
Signed-off-by: Bernd Kuhls <bernd.kuhls@t-online.de>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Diffstat (limited to 'package/x11r7')
-rw-r--r--package/x11r7/xserver_xorg-server/xserver_xorg-server-mips.patch17
1 files changed, 17 insertions, 0 deletions
diff --git a/package/x11r7/xserver_xorg-server/xserver_xorg-server-mips.patch b/package/x11r7/xserver_xorg-server/xserver_xorg-server-mips.patch
new file mode 100644
index 0000000000..ac01e7c4d8
--- /dev/null
+++ b/package/x11r7/xserver_xorg-server/xserver_xorg-server-mips.patch
@@ -0,0 +1,17 @@
+Taken from upstream bug tracker:
+https://bugs.freedesktop.org/show_bug.cgi?id=72126
+
+Signed-off-by: Bernd Kuhls <bernd.kuhls@t-online.de>
+
+diff -up xorg-server-1.14.4/hw/xfree86/common/compiler.h xorg-server-1.14.4-fix/hw/xfree86/common/compiler.h
+--- xorg-server-1.14.4/hw/xfree86/common/compiler.h 2013-07-26 01:14:32.000000000 -0400
++++ xorg-server-1.14.4-fix/hw/xfree86/common/compiler.h 2013-11-27 23:16:46.000000000 -0500
+@@ -727,7 +727,7 @@ xf86WriteMmio32LeNB(__volatile__ void *b
+ #define PORT_SIZE short
+ #endif
+
+-_X_EXPORT unsigned int IOPortBase; /* Memory mapped I/O port area */
++_X_EXPORT uintptr_t IOPortBase; /* Memory mapped I/O port area */
+
+ static __inline__ void
+ outb(unsigned PORT_SIZE port, unsigned char val)
OpenPOWER on IntegriCloud